Transaction 40e1790f75071bc0cba3faebc2aa21b28b33d3ed75b98eee598e5d2c401e99b1
1 Input
2 Outputs
- 40e1790f75071bc0cba3faebc2aa21b28b33d3ed75b98eee598e5d2c401e99b1:0
- 40e1790f75071bc0cba3faebc2aa21b28b33d3ed75b98eee598e5d2c401e99b1:1
value 3252257
address 33vxuFahEEWsbXuXdUaEgha3V8Qqgf9689
value 132808768
address 16nnyzPp2teXpoB7a2XASyzzMNFPRY1b9R